Yarmouth ferry terminal redevelopment gets $9.7M

YARMOUTH, N.S. — The Governments of Canada and Nova Scotia are providing more than $9.7 million in joint funding towards the phase one redevelopment of the Yarmouth International Ferry Terminal in Nova Scotia.

The governments are each contributing up to $3 million through the Small Communities Fund. The Town of Yarmouth, the Municipality of Yarmouth and Municipality of Argyle will contribute the remainder of project funding.

Work includes upgrading and relocating passenger inspection line booths, replacing the pontoon and transfer bridge and improving overall terminal facilities such as external lighting and passenger waiting areas, states a release issued by Infrastructure Canada.
